What Is Passionate Project Ideas?

Passionate project ideas are ideas for tasks or activities that you feel very interested in and motivated to do. These projects come from your personal likes, hobbies, or things that inspire you deeply. When you work on a project you are passionate about, you enjoy the process, learn a lot, and feel happy. These projects can be simple or complex, small or big, and can be related to any field like science, art, business, or social work. The key is that you feel connected and excited to work on them.

Working on a passionate project helps improve your skills, boosts your creativity, and even brings opportunities for new careers or fun experiences. How to Choose the Right Passion Project for You

Selecting a project that matches your passion can be a life-changing experience. To find the best project for you, start by thinking about what activities make you feel happy and excited. Ask yourself questions like: What topics do you enjoy reading about? What hobbies do you love? What problems do you want to solve? Once you answer these, you can browse the ideas above and pick a few that fit your interests and skills.

Start small and don’t be afraid to try new things. Remember, the goal is to enjoy the process, learn, and maybe even make a positive impact. Passion projects are about growth and fun, so take your time and enjoy each step.
